As we get closer to the end of the year, Lagos tends to get quite busy as events start piling up! This month, there are lots of exciting events to attend from festivals to cocktail parties to fashion week, there’s something for everyone. So if you’re looking to have some fun, here’s our event schedule to keep you out and about.

Felabration: October 13

Located at the New Afrika Shrine, Adeleye Street, Ikeja, Lagos. Felabration is an afrobeat music festival. Fela died on 2nd of August 1997 and was mourned by Nigerians all over the world, with over a million people attending his funeral. 20 years later, the festival, which is about a week-long is a tribute and celebration of the great performer. The line-up usually features Fela’s children who perform some of his greatest hits as well as other top artists.

Lagos Cocktail Week: October 16-21

This event is a celebration of the cocktail culture in Lagos. If you’re an alcohol lover, then this event is perfect for you, as you can learn a thing or two from the cocktail seminars and of course get your buzz on. This year, “The Barhop” has been introduced, which includes selected bars in Lagos who will create signature cocktails for the Lagos Cocktail Week barhop. International Festival of Contemporary Dance (IFCOD): October 21-23

This event is scheduled to take place at the Balmoral Convention Centre, Federal Palace Hotel, Victoria Island, Lagos. The event lasts for three days, and includes IFCOD Musical Production on day one, University TV Competition Grand Finale on day two and the Mater Class on day three. Lagos Fashion and Design Week (LFDW): October 25-28

Lagos Fashion and Design Week (LFDW) is an annual fashion event platform that is aimed at showcasing the latest African trends by Nigerian designers, the platform brings together both buyers, consumers from different parts of the world. The event is happening at the Federal Palace and is targeted at bringing Nigerian fashion to the rest of the world, thereby using fashion to boost the Nigerian economy.

Hennessy Artistry Concert: October 28

The Hennessy Artistry is an annual music competition, which has been going strong for 11 years. This year, the concert is set to take place on 28th of October 2017 at Transcorp Hilton Hotel will be featuring five top artists. The event will be followed by the concert in Lagos. The annual event aims to find a new music talent and merge Hennessy with music. Musicians such as M.I Abaga, D’Banj, Ice Prince, Tu Face, Banky W, Wiz Kid, Nneka, Tiwa Savage, Praiz, and Burna Boy are known to have participated in bringing the event to life.
